Gasoline rises for the second week and already reaches R$ 8.77 in Bahia

Still without the impact of the mega-increases announced this Thursday (10), the price of gasoline rose for the second week in a row in the country, according to a weekly survey by the ANP (National Agency for Petroleum, Gas and Biofuels).

This week, the liter of fuel was sold by Brazilian gas stations at an average price of R$6,683, up 1.6% over the previous week. Data collection, however, is carried out on the first days of the week — therefore, before the 18.8% readjustment at Petrobras refineries.

After the readjustment, there were reports of stations already anticipating the high across the country. Drivers rushed to gas stations to try to buy at the old price and queues were seen at gas stations in Argentina, where fuel is cheaper.

Assuming that all other price components remain unchanged, the expectation is that the pass-through of the Petrobras adjustment will bring the average price of gasoline in the country to around R$7 per liter.

Fueled by the first large private refinery in the country, Bahia suffered the impacts of the escalation of international oil prices after the beginning of the war in Ukraine. The Mataripe Refinery, controlled by the Arab fund Mubadala, decided to pass on the increase on the 5th.

Thus, the stations in Bahia had the week to pass on the high: according to the ANP, the average price of gasoline in the state rose 9.9%, to R$ 7,691 per liter. In Eunápolis, 530 kilometers from Salvador, the agency’s research found the fuel at R$8.77 per liter.​

Although Petrobras’ adjustments came into effect only this Friday (11), the ANP detected an increase in gasoline prices in all Brazilian regions during the week. Pulled by Bahia, the Northeast region had the highest increase, 4.3%.

In the Southeast region, the average increase was 0.3%. In the North, the average price of gasoline rose 1%. In the South and Central West, the increases were 1.1% and 1.7%, respectively.

According to the agency, the price of diesel also rose in the week, reaching R$5,814 per liter, up 3.7%. On Thursday, Petrobras announced a 24.9% readjustment in the value of fuel sales at its refineries. With the transfer of the adjustment, the average price of the product should be close to R$ 6.50 per liter.

The price of cooking gas, which was also readjusted on Thursday, by 16.1%, has not yet been impacted, closing the week, on average, at R$102.42 per 13-kilogram cylinder, at the same level as last week.

The price of hydrous ethanol rose 6%, to an average of R$ 4.646 per liter, following a rise in the price of the product at the mills. According to Cepea (Center for Advanced Studies in Applied Economics) at Esalq/USP), ethanol sold in São Paulo rose 8.2% in the week.

Petrobras’ adjustments provoked a reaction among consumers, in the political world and in the government itself, which managed to approve in Congress a change in the ICMS collection model on fuel, one of the main banners of President Jair Bolsonaro (PL) for the sector.

Petrobras even held off gasoline and diesel prices for 57 days, but gave in to the pressure of rising international prices after the start of the Ukrainian war, at the risk of its executives being held accountable for causing financial losses to the company.

In the market, there was fear of shortages due to the impossibility of private imports before the readjustments, since the sale of more expensive products purchased abroad at national prices would bring losses.

This Friday, the MME (Ministry of Mines and Energy) announced the creation of a working group to monitor supply conditions. The objective is to monitor the market and suggest measures to ensure that service stations do not run out of products.

Specialists in the sector believe that the adjustments help to make imports viable, but there are still risks of occasional problems, given that a decision to bring products now would only guarantee the arrival of ships in 45 to 60 days.
